The question

Is it permissible to prepare food and send it to the family of the deceased on the morning of their daughter's death with the intention of giving charity on behalf of the deceased?

Share this answer

Source: FtawySummarized from the full answer at Ftawy · imported Sep 2, 20261 min readAlso available in العربية
The answer

What your father did by preparing food for the household of the deceased is permissible, and indeed, it is from the Sunnah, based on the Prophet's (peace and blessings be upon him) saying: "Prepare food for Ja'far's family, for that which occupies them has come to them."

The scholars have agreed that charity given on behalf of the deceased is accepted, based on the Prophet's (peace and blessings be upon him) response to someone who asked him: "My mother died suddenly, and I think if she had spoken, she would have given charity. Will she have a reward if I give charity on her behalf?" He said: "Yes."
